Subject: Diffcastle 1.8 — large-file viewer GA

Team, Diffcastle 1.8 is rolling to the release ring tonight. The new streaming renderer handles files up to 2 GB without the pagination stalls reported last quarter. On-call: if the viewer hangs, restart the render worker rather than the whole service. Known limitation: binary previews still truncate at 50 MB. The build we're shipping is stamped below.

session token of kagup-hahaf = htk3_2b8

Hey Priva,

Quick heads-up before Friday's DR drill for the Inkmill markdown pipeline: we'll restore the renderer config from the cold backup, so you'll need the escrow credentials handy. Grab a coffee first — the restore takes a while. For the sealed vault copy, the recovery passphrase is below.

recovery phrase for kahop-kahap: istys-novdor-joreth-silir-eliys

# Break-Glass Access: Sweepline Retention Service

The Sweepline data-retention sweeper deletes expired records nightly. If a bad policy file causes runaway deletions, halt the service via the emergency console rather than killing the process, which can orphan tombstones. Break-glass access bypasses the normal approval chain and is audited in full; use it only when active data loss is underway. Reviewers granting access must file an incident within one hour. The console unlocks with the recovery passphrase shown here:

strongbox words: holax-rusax-jorath-aldeth

### Step 4: Stabilize the integration tests

Heads up: the Tollgate payments suite is flaky mostly because tests share one sandbox ledger. Before migrating, give each test run its own namespace and bump the settlement poll timeout — the old default is way too tight. Once that's in place, reruns should drop to near zero. The test harness picks up these configuration values at startup.

config for hahip-yajep:
holix:
  log_level: error
  metrics_host: metrics.holix.qorvellabs.internal
  pin: 9600
  pool_size: 8